HTML5作为新一代的网页标准,自从推出以来就受到了广泛的关注和喜爱。它不仅带来了更好的跨平台支持,还提供了丰富的API和功能,使得网页开发更加高效和强大。本文将为您揭秘HTML5时代十大最受欢迎的必买神作,帮助您在HTML5的海洋中找到适合自己的利器。
1. 《HTML5与CSS3实战》
这本书是HTML5和CSS3领域的经典之作,详细介绍了HTML5的新特性,如视频、音频、画布等,以及CSS3的高级技巧。作者通过大量的实战案例,帮助读者快速掌握HTML5和CSS3的精髓。
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<title>HTML5与CSS3实战案例</title>
<style>
/* CSS3样式 */
.box {
width: 200px;
height: 200px;
background-color: red;
/* 角度值 */
border-radius: 50%;
}
</style>
</head>
<body>
<div class="box"></div>
</body>
</html>
2. 《JavaScript高级程序设计》
JavaScript是HTML5时代不可或缺的编程语言,这本书详细介绍了JavaScript的各个方面,包括DOM操作、事件处理、Ajax编程等。作者以深入浅出的方式,帮助读者掌握JavaScript的核心概念和高级技巧。
// JavaScript代码示例
function sayHello() {
alert('Hello, World!');
}
// 调用函数
sayHello();
3. 《响应式Web设计》
随着移动设备的普及,响应式Web设计成为HTML5时代的重要趋势。这本书介绍了如何使用HTML5、CSS3和JavaScript等技术,实现在不同设备上都能良好显示的网页。
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>响应式Web设计案例</title>
<style>
/* CSS3媒体查询 */
@media screen and (max-width: 600px) {
.box {
width: 100%;
}
}
</style>
</head>
<body>
<div class="box"></div>
</body>
</html>
4. 《HTML5游戏开发》
HTML5游戏开发是当前的热门领域,这本书介绍了如何使用HTML5、CSS3和JavaScript等技术,开发跨平台的网页游戏。作者通过实际案例,帮助读者掌握游戏开发的技巧。
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<title>HTML5游戏开发案例</title>
<style>
/* 游戏样式 */
.game {
width: 400px;
height: 400px;
background-color: black;
}
</style>
</head>
<body>
<canvas class="game" width="400" height="400"></canvas>
<script>
// JavaScript游戏逻辑
</script>
</body>
</html>
5. 《Bootstrap实战》
Bootstrap是一个流行的前端框架,它可以帮助开发者快速搭建响应式、移动优先的网页。这本书介绍了Bootstrap的基本用法,以及如何结合HTML5、CSS3和JavaScript进行实战开发。
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<meta name="viewport" content="width=device-width, initial-scale=1.0">
<title>Bootstrap实战案例</title>
<link rel="stylesheet" href="https://cdn.staticfile.org/twitter-bootstrap/3.3.7/css/bootstrap.min.css">
</head>
<body>
<div class="container">
<div class="row">
<div class="col-md-12">
<h1>Hello, Bootstrap!</h1>
</div>
</div>
</div>
<script src="https://cdn.staticfile.org/jquery/2.1.1/jquery.min.js"></script>
<script src="https://cdn.staticfile.org/twitter-bootstrap/3.3.7/js/bootstrap.min.js"></script>
</body>
</html>
6. 《jQuery实战》
jQuery是一个优秀的JavaScript库,它简化了DOM操作、事件处理和Ajax编程等任务。这本书介绍了jQuery的基本用法,以及如何结合HTML5、CSS3和JavaScript进行实战开发。
// jQuery代码示例
$(document).ready(function() {
$('button').click(function() {
alert('Hello, jQuery!');
});
});
7. 《Vue.js实战》
Vue.js是一个流行的前端框架,它具有简洁、易用、高效等特点。这本书介绍了Vue.js的基本用法,以及如何结合HTML5、CSS3和JavaScript进行实战开发。
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<title>Vue.js实战案例</title>
<script src="https://cdn.jsdelivr.net/npm/vue@2.6.14/dist/vue.js"></script>
</head>
<body>
<div id="app">
<p>{{ message }}</p>
</div>
<script>
new Vue({
el: '#app',
data: {
message: 'Hello, Vue.js!'
}
});
</script>
</body>
</html>
8. 《AngularJS实战》
AngularJS是一个流行的前端框架,它可以帮助开发者构建单页面应用程序。这本书介绍了AngularJS的基本用法,以及如何结合HTML5、CSS3和JavaScript进行实战开发。
<!DOCTYPE html>
<html lang="zh-CN" ng-app="myApp">
<head>
<meta charset="UTF-8">
<title>AngularJS实战案例</title>
<script src="https://cdn.staticfile.org/angular.js/1.8.2/angular.min.js"></script>
</head>
<body>
<div ng-controller="myController">
<p>{{ greeting }}</p>
</div>
<script>
var myApp = angular.module('myApp', []);
myApp.controller('myController', function($scope) {
$scope.greeting = 'Hello, AngularJS!';
});
</script>
</body>
</html>
9. 《React Native实战》
React Native是一个使用React构建原生应用的框架,它可以帮助开发者快速开发iOS和Android应用。这本书介绍了React Native的基本用法,以及如何结合HTML5、CSS3和JavaScript进行实战开发。
import React, { Component } from 'react';
import { View, Text, StyleSheet } from 'react-native';
class MyComponent extends Component {
render() {
return (
<View style={styles.container}>
<Text>Hello, React Native!</Text>
</View>
);
}
}
const styles = StyleSheet.create({
container: {
flex: 1,
justifyContent: 'center',
alignItems: 'center',
backgroundColor: '#F5FCFF',
},
});
export default MyComponent;
10. 《Web性能优化》
随着网页的日益复杂,Web性能优化成为HTML5时代的重要课题。这本书介绍了如何通过优化HTML5、CSS3和JavaScript等技术,提高网页的加载速度和用户体验。
<!DOCTYPE html>
<html lang="zh-CN">
<head>
<meta charset="UTF-8">
<title>Web性能优化案例</title>
<link rel="preload" href="styles.css" as="style">
<link rel="stylesheet" href="styles.css" onload="this.rel='stylesheet'">
<noscript>
<link rel="stylesheet" href="styles.css">
</noscript>
</head>
<body>
<div class="content">
<!-- 页面内容 -->
</div>
</body>
</html>
以上就是HTML5时代十大最受欢迎的必买神作攻略,希望对您有所帮助。在HTML5的海洋中,这些神作将成为您探索的利器,助您在网页开发的道路上越走越远。
